Zebra Danio (Brachydanio rerio )

Synonyms:
Zebra Fish

Stats:

Adult Size: 2.5" (6.25 cm)
Temp: 73-82 F (C)
Tank: 24" (60 cm) minimum

Requirements:
Loves plants. Can be kept in pairs or trios, but groups good too.
Diet:
Anything, not picky. Small live or frozen relished.
Breeding:
Females plumper, egg-scatterer. Easiest fish to breed, just prevent them from eating the eggs.
Sociability:
Keep in groups of at least 6, preferable more. Quite zippy.
Related Spec:
The Leopard Danio is a pattern morph of this species, as are the Long-Finned Zebra, Long-Finned Leopard, and the Gold Zebra Danio.
(Brachydanio albolineatus) Pearl Danio
Special Info:

Scientists are using this fish in genetic testing due to its ease of breeding, and quick growthrate.
